1 教程 1.1 安装crontabs yum install contabs #通过yum安装systemctl enable crond #设置开机启动systemctl start crond #启动 登录后复制 1.2 查看crontab服务的状态: service crond status 登录后复制 1.3 查看cront...
运维教程
从零开始学习 GraphQL:入门指南和教程
认识 GraphQL " class="reference-link"> 认识 GraphQL 前段时间, GraphQL 出现并掀起了一阵热潮。但是 GraphQL 跟 REST 是两种不同的东西,所以也需要一定的学习成本,导致大部分人都没有选择去学习...
linux live版是什么
在linux中,live版本是一个体验版,是一个光盘上的系统版本,无需安装到硬盘,用户可以通过光盘启动电脑,启动出一个Linux系统(类似于bin版本在安装结束后在硬盘上的状态),它也...
ModStart:基于Laravel的模块化开发框架,让Web应用
ModStart是一款基于Laravel的模块化开发框架,它提供了一种快速开发Web应用程序的方式。ModStart支持Laravel 5和Laravel 9版本,使用Apache 2.0开源协议,可以免费使用且不限商业用途。 ModStart框...
Linux环境部署node服务并启动的方法是什么
一、node下载与安装 1、node下载 2、通过XFTP把下载下来的包传到服务器上 3、解压包 使用Xshell连接到远程服务器 切换路径到 /usr/local/node 下,可以先ls看一下是否有这个包 存在这个包的话...
类的封装性、 魔术方法的重载、类的自动加载以
类与对象、oop封装性、构造器 类包括属性和方法,属性有三类;结构方法是魔术方法,可实现私有和保护属性赋值; class User { // 成员属性 public,private尽对本类可见,protected 对本类及子...
linux用户source .bashrc或.profile找不到文件怎么解决
linux用户source .bashrc或.profile找不到文件 之前在debian遇到这种情况,新增加的用户,每次登入的路径都显示sh-42$必须su - 用户名才能恢复正常,并且用户目录下的.bashrc和其他的配置文件都...
Python 简介
Python 是著名的“龟叔” Guido van Rossum 在 1989 年圣诞节期间,为了打发无聊的圣诞节而编写的一个编程语言。牛人就是牛人,为了打发无聊时间竟然写了一个这么牛皮的编程语言。 现在...
windows下linux系统如何安装
1,首先准备好大于的8G U盘一个,因为现在的镜像基本上都有3G多,4G的U盘可能空间不够。同时提前下载好CentOS 7.4的安装镜像以及刻录镜像到U盘上的软件UltraISO。如下图所示: linux系统...
类与对象、oop封装性、构造器 . 魔术方法的应用
类与对象、oop封装性、构造器 . 魔术方法的应用:属性重载与方法重载 , 类的原生自动加载,类的继承与功能扩展1.类与对象,oop封装性,构造方法类与对象 //创建类 class User{} //类的实例化...
linux php7-fpm启动失败如何解决
linux php7-fpm启动失败的解决办法:1、修改“php-fpm.conf”文件中的“error_log”项;2、修改php的配置文件位置;3、将nginx修改为当前系统的用户名;4、直接创建nginx用户和用户组即可。 p...
实例演示Grid常用的容器与项目属性和仿写PHP中文
1. Grid布局概念:网格布局或栅格布局,是二维布局,可以在水平和垂直方向上同时布局 容器:`display:grid/inline-grid` 项目:grid容器的子元素(仅限子元素,可以嵌套) 单元格:项目载体...
linux聊天室程序如何实现
代码: #ifndef _i_h #define _i_h #include math.h#include stdio.h#include sys/socket.h#include arpa/inet.h#include netinet/in.h#include unistd.h#include sys/types.h#include sys/stat.h#include fcntl.h#include stdlib.h#include errno.h#inclu...
类的静态成员以及类的引用,接口和抽象类,后期绑
类的静态成员以及类的引用,接口和抽象类,后期绑定和命名空间1.类的静态成员 类的静态属性 //声明静态属性的关键字:static public static string $uname; private static int $salary; public static string...
Linux生成随机密码的方法有哪些
1. 使用sha算法来加密日期,并输出结果的前32个字符: date +%s |sha256sum |base64 |head -c 32 ;echo 生成结果如下: ztnimgm0ndi5ogzjmwmxndlhzmjmngm4 2. 使用内嵌的/dev/urandom,并过滤掉那些日常不怎么使用...
类的静态成员;接口、抽象类、trait ;后期静态
类的静态成员、类引用 static 标识静态成员 self 类引用,self::,$this用于对象引用 const 类常量 __callStatic,调用不存在或无权访问的静态方法时会被调用 ::范围解析符,self::用于类常量静态...
Linux最危险的命令有哪些
Linux里10个最危险的命令介绍: 1. rm -rf 命令 rm -rf命令是删除文件夹及其内容最快的方式之一。 仅仅一丁点的敲错或无知都可能导致不可恢复的系统崩坏。 下列是一些rm 命令的选项:...
mac 版本的office2016下载安装教程
Microsoft Office 2016 for Mac是一款应用程序集合,专为 MacOS 而设计,每个应用程序都设计用于执行某项任务,并且可以让您开始处理任何类型的项目,因为您知道自己拥有所需的所有基本工...
Linux如何使用Crontab定时监测维护Tomcat应用程序
监测的应用接口: 新闻接口、天气接口 处理方法:应用接口不可用时自动重启tomcat,并发送告警邮件给相关人员 #!/bin/bash#---------------------------------------------------------# 功能说明:#监控...
MySQL的基本操作,表字段类型timestamp与datatime的区别
实操MySQL DDL、DML、DCL1. DDL //登陆 mysql -u root -p //root为数据名 //查询数据库 show databases;(必须分号结束) //查询表 show tables; 2. DCL //创建用户 create user 'xxw'@localhost indentified by '123456' //给用户...
Linux怎么在两个服务器直接传文件
scp是 secure copy 的简写, 是 linux 系统下基于 ssh 登陆进行安全的远程文件拷贝命令。scp 是加密的,rcp 是不加密的,scp 是 rcp 的加强版。 因为scp传输是加密的,可能会稍微影响一下速度。...
1. 实现用户注销 2. 封装表单字段的原生验证方法
一,web1 项目实现用户注销1)header.php 中,给菜单添加注销按钮,并添加 onclick 事件 ?php if (isset($_SESSION['user']['name'])): ? a href="javascript:;" onclick="logout()" ?= $_SESSION['user']['name'] . '注销' ? /...
Linux系统中Tomcat环境怎么配置
如下操作步骤为linux系统中部署jtomcat环境 前提准备:成功安装jdk环境(jdk安装步骤) 检查linux系统版本,下载对应的tomcat安装包 uname -a 查看下系统信息 登录后复制 1.下载tomcat 安装包...
MySQL操作;timestamp与datatime字段的区别;PDO操作
MySQL操作: 有很多操作数据库窗口化工具,常用的有免费的Navicat等,原生数据库操作有以下几种: 1 DDL: 数据定义语言(Data Definition Language) 数据库登录:mysql -u root -p;再输入密码就进入...
Linux中怎么修改~/.bashrc或/etc/profile设置环境变量
什么是环境变量 安装VCS过程中,CSDN上原创或者转载的博主动不动就会说修改.bashrc设置环境变量,有些懒一点的博主甚至直接说在这里我们需要设置环境变量balabala,当时不知道,直接...
PHP 函数
4.5.1 预定义函数 get_defined_functions() 查看已定义的函数,包括系统预定义函数和用户自定义函数 printf('pre%s/pre', print_r(get_defined_functions(), true)); // 输出所有系统预定义函数和用户自定义函...
linux可不可以mbr引导
linux可以mbr引导。在linux系统中,当从本机硬盘中启动系统时,首先根据硬盘第一个扇区中MBR(主引导记录)的设置,将系统控制权传递给包含操作系统引导文件的分区;或者直接根据...
PDO预处理对数据的增删查改
PDO预处理对数据的增删查改1.增 $sql = "INSERT INTO T_product (proid,proname,price,description) VALUES (?,?,?,?)"; // 预处理要执行的语句 $stmt = $dbh-prepare($sql); $proid = '120019'; $proname = '笔记本'; $price = 12800...
linux base64加密解密怎么实现
1、给文件file进行base64编码,并打印到标准输出 [root@pps ~]# base64 filec25haWx3YXJyaW9yCg== 也可以这样:[root@pps ~]# cat file | base64c25haWx3YXJyaW9yCg== 登录后复制 2、从标准输入读取文件内容,base6...
ChatGPT:国内免费直登,解答你的各种疑问,多方
Chat GPT国内使用,免费版地址:https://gpt.vip828.cc/ ChatGPT的镜像网站提供了一种使用API访问的方式,让开发者可以方便地将ChatGPT的功能整合到自己的应用程序中。以下是介绍如何使用Chat...
linux的虚拟内存机制是什么
linux的虚拟内存机制: 1、每个进程都有自己独立的4G内存空间,各个进程的内存空间具有类似的结构。 Linux内存管理采用的是页式管理,使用的是多级页表,动态地址转换机构与主存、...
PDO预处理对数据的增、删、查、改操作
PDO预处理对数据操作 增:insert $username = '刘德华'; $password = password_hash('123456', PASSWORD_BCRYPT); $sql = "INSERT `iuser` SET `username`= :username,`password`= :password "; $stmt = $db-prepare($sql); $stmt-bindValue(":us...
Linux如何防止误删除
1. 在/home/username/ 目录下新建一个目录,命名为:.trash 2.. 在/home/username/tools/目录下,新建一个shell文件,命名为: remove.sh 复制代码 代码如下: para_cnt=$#trash_dir=/home/username/.trashfor i in $*...
1. 递归函数实战:删除指定目录 2. 字符串操作函
一,递归函数实战:删除指定目录 function delete_dir_file($dir) { // 初始状态 $flag = false; // is_dir() 判断是否为目录 if (is_dir($dir)) { // opendir() 打开目录句柄,成功则返回目录句柄的 resource, 或...
linux文件系统常用命令有哪些
linux文件系统常用命令: 1、Rcommend command --help 显示command的帮助信息 # 例如: mkdir --help man command 查阅command命令的使用手册 # 例如: man mkdir 2、ls: ls -a 查看所有文件列表(可查看隐藏文...
更新,删除,插入操作的链式调用
数据库操作的链式调用 插入: //insert方法 public function insert() { $sql = 'INSERT ' . $this-table. ' SET '; $sql .= $this-opts['value'] ?? null; echo $sql; $stmt = $this-db-prepare($sql); $stmt-execute(); return $stmt-fetchAl...
linux snmp服务指的是什么
在linux中,SNMP服务是指简单网络管理协议,是一种广泛应用于TCP/IP网络的网络管理标准协议,它提供了一种通过运行网络管理软件的中心计算机(即网络管理工作站)来监控和管理计算...
实现更新,删除,插入操作的链式调用
实现更新,删除,插入操作的链式调用data方法 public function Data($Data){ $str = ''; if (count($Data) 0) { foreach ($Data as $k = $v) { $str .= ' , ' . $k . '= "' . $v.'"'; } $str = substr($str, 2); } $this-opts['Data'] = "...
Linux中怎么用Node.js写一个命令行工具
1. 目标 在命令行输入自己写的命令,完成目标任务 命令行要求全局有效 命令行要求可以删除 命令行作用,生成一个文件,显示当前的日期 2. 代码部分 新建一个文件,命名为sherryFil...
OOP 面向对象编程(1):1,类与对象、oop封装性
4.8 OOP 面向对象编程 面向对象就是把生活中要解决的问题都用对象的方式进行存储:把所有的数据用属性、方法表现出来。对象之间的互动是通过 方法的调用 完成 互动 。 4.8.1 类 clas...
Linux下PyTorch安装的方法是什么
一、PyTorch简介 PyTorch是一个开源的Python机器学习库,基于Torch,用于自然语言处理等应用程序。2017年1月,由Facebook人工智能研究院(FAIR)基于Torch推出PyTorch。PyTorch的前身是Torch,其底层...
即拿即用开发拥有自主版权的一款框架—Niuclou
这个时代给了我们很多逆风翻盘的机会,既然不服命运的标配,就努力把自己变成王炸~而这个王炸就从你遇见Niucloud-admin开始。今天给大家带来一款即拿即用开发应用的框架系统——...
Linux内核页表及页表缓存原理是什么
一、相关概念 【页】:进程中的块。 【页框】:内存中的块。 【页表】:特殊数据结构,存放系统空间的页表区域(存放逻辑页与物理页帧的对应关系)。每个进程都有自己的页表,...
实现动态分页以及redis静态分页
实现动态分页,以及redis静态分页分页自定义函数 ?php /*** * $page 当前页 * $pageSize 每页显示条数 * $pages 总页数 */ function page($page,$pageSize,$pages){ $span=''; //定义空字符串 $preStr =''; //上一页...
linux系统sudo命令怎么使用
比如:运行一些像mount,halt,su之类的命令,或者编辑一些系统配置文件,像/etc/mtab,/etc /samba/smb.conf等。这样以来,就不仅减少了root用户的登陆次数和管理时间,也提高了系统安全性...
WordPress安转、配置及使用
wordpress的安装与配置 1、使用phpenv等工具建站,指定网站根目录; 2、下载地址:https://wordpress.org/ 并将解压到网站根目录; 3、使用Navicat或phpmyadmin创建数据库; 4、打开网站主页,跳转...
linux查询不到php进程的原因是什么
停止或崩溃 一种可能性是PHP进程已经停止或崩溃了。如果没有设置合适的脚本定时检测这种状况,我们只能通过查看日志(通常位于/var/log/httpd/或者/var/log/nginx/下)来获得相关信息。如...
TP6多应用与二级域名启用
本文章为简单记录TP6项目在启用前的一些最基本的准备工作,主要包括以下几步: TP6项目安装 在指定目录下运行”create-project topthink/think tp” 多应用的启用: 项目默认为单应用模式,实现项...
Linux自动化构建工具make和Makefile怎么使用
一、make和Makefile的作用 在一个工程中的源文件不计数,其按类型、功能、模块分别放在若干个目录中,makefile定义了一系列的 规则来指定,哪些文件需要先编译,哪些文件需要后编译,...
PHP中如何将一个UTF8字符串转换为一个数组,每个
在 PHP 中,可以使用 mb_str_split() 函数将一个字符串转换为一个数组,每个数组包含一个字符。以下是一个示例代码: $str = “这是一个字符串”; $chars = mb_str_split($str, 1, ‘UTF-8’); p...